Allegri needs more time - Nedved

The Italian coach is under a lot of pressure after his team's recent results.

Juventus

vice-president Pavel Nedved claimed that Max Allegri needed more time but also needs more goals against Hellas Verona to get over the crisis.

Juventus will face Verona today and will have a difficult task to get out of the crisis. Bianconeri lost their last match against Sassuolo 2-1 and a big shock came to the team. Juventus have so far failed to live up to expectations and criticism of Allegri has risen. Now Nedved defended the Italian coach and claimed that he needed more time.

Nedved said:

“We did think that we’d have a few more points at this stage of the season, especially considering the performances we have been putting in.

“The defeat to Sassuolo was a knock we were not expecting. I saw the faces of the players after that game, they were really shocked.

“It can happen that we don’t start the season well, as we’ve had some bad luck and of course time, as we are on our third coach in as many years.

“Allegri needs time. It’s true he has the advantage of knowing Juventus and what to expect here, but he also has to get to know the players who weren’t here the last time he was in charge. He’s still getting to understand their characteristics.

“We were on the right track until that defeat to Sassuolo, and one game cannot change what we saw in the seven previous performances.”
